AmeriCorps Service Commitment

This is an AmeriCorps national service position, not a traditional hourly job.

Members commit to completing two 300‑hour service terms during the school year:

  • Term 1: August – December 2026
  • Term 2: January – May 2027

This experience provides valuable teaching, leadership, and community service experience while helping prepare you for careers in education, STEM, or youth development.

Benefits
Living Allowance

Receive a $4,800 living allowance per service term, paid bi‑weekly throughout each term (stipend‑not hourly pay).

Education Award

After successfully completing each term, you'll earn a $1,565.08 Segal AmeriCorps Education Award, which can be used toward qualified educational expenses or eligible student loans.
